Discovering Pico Viejo Volcano

Small Group Teide National Park Volcanic and Forest Wonders - Discovering Pico Viejo Volcano

Pico Viejo, the awe-inspiring volcanic peak within Teide National Park, beckons visitors with its striking silhouette and captivating geological features.

This dormant volcano, standing at an impressive 3,134 meters, offers a mesmerizing glimpse into the park’s volcanic past.

Trekkers can marvel at the unique lava landscapes, formed by ancient eruptions, and peer into the volcano’s crater, which measures over a kilometer wide.

The journey to Pico Viejo provides a chance to take in the park’s diverse ecosystems, from the pine forests to the stark, lunar-like terrain.

With its breathtaking vistas and geological wonders, Pico Viejo is a highlight of any Teide National Park adventure.

Captivating Lava Landscapes

Small Group Teide National Park Volcanic and Forest Wonders - Captivating Lava Landscapes

Beyond the pine forests, visitors are captivated by the park’s otherworldly lava landscapes. Formed by millennia of volcanic activity, these stark, undulating terrains feature a kaleidoscope of colors and textures, from the jet-black obsidian rocks to the deep red and orange hues of petrified lava flows.

Navigating these surreal environments, guests gain a profound appreciation for the sheer power and dynamism of the natural world.

Some of the must-see lava features include:

  1. Lava tubes – cavernous underground tunnels carved by ancient molten flows
  2. Lava bombs – spherical masses of cooled lava, some the size of beachballs
  3. Volcanic cones – steep-sided, symmetrical hills formed by accumulated volcanic debris
  4. Pahoehoe flows – smooth, undulating lava formations resembling frozen ocean waves
